100 Years Ago: First Day of Classes at Tech

It was 100 years ago today --- Oct. 26, 1910 --- when nine faculty members and 186 students reported to the newly-constructed Main Building for the first day of classes at the Second District Agricultural School.

Former Wonder Boy to Enter Hall of Fame

Bill "Sleepy" Curtis, who rushed for more than 2,000 yards during his four-year football career at Arkansas Tech University, has been selected for induction into the Arkansas Sports Hall of Fame.
